Building Social Networks for Cancer Patients: Breaking Isolation and Embracing New Life

During cancer treatment, many patients experience a shrinking social circle. Rebuilding a healthy social network not only provides emotional support but also aids in recovery. Here are practical suggestions for rebuilding social connections.

Starting with Family

  1. Strengthening Family Bonds
  • Maintain open communication with family members
  • Participate in family activities
  • Share treatment progress and feelings
  1. Valuing Family Support
  • Accept care from family members
  • Build trusting relationships
  • Face challenges together

Finding Fellow Patients

  1. Joining Patient Groups
  • Join online support groups
  • Attend hospital-organized meetups
  • Seek recovery experience sharing
  1. Building Support Networks
  • Encourage and support each other
  • Share treatment experiences
  • Participate in recovery activities together

Maintaining Workplace Connections

  1. Communicating with Colleagues
  • Maintain appropriate work contacts
  • Participate in company events
  • Sustain professional networks
  1. Gradual Return to Work
  • Start with remote work
  • Gradually increase working hours
  • Rebuild workplace relationships
